Runbook fragment — Thumbforge account recovery. If the thumbnail generation queue's service account is locked after repeated auth failures, verify the worker fleet is paused before resetting, otherwise jobs will requeue indefinitely. Reset requires unsealing the Thumbforge credentials vault, which prompts for the recovery passphrase recorded immediately below for this procedure.

unlock words, yadug-fafof: norir-rusir-queneth-casox-belion-rusdor-eliix-joreth-kasix-aldius

Hey, you're on call for Wednesday's disaster-recovery drill, so heads up. We're simulating a full outage of AddressPilot, the address autocomplete widget, by blackholing its suggestion backend for 30 minutes. Checkout should degrade to plain text fields — verify that, and watch error rates in the Lanternview dashboard. Don't page the backend folks; they know. Afterwards, restore the config bundle from the sealed drill archive and confirm suggestions return. To open that archive you'll need the recovery passphrase below.

recovery phrase for fajef-tagaf: ulaeth-tamvan-sorwyn-kaseth-sorir

Minutes — Capacity Call, Thursday

Attendees: Priya Lunde, Oskar Fenwick, June Tallis.

Quick recap for finance: the Bramhall plant is running at 94% and we keep missing rush orders. Oskar pitched adding a second shift rather than leasing space at Corvend Park — cheaper short term, but overtime costs bite after month six. June wants updated tooling quotes before we commit. Decision pushed to next Tuesday. Context for the numbers sits in the confidential note below.

management briefing: Only 33 of the 205 pilot accounts renewed Kasath, so a churn review is set for October 17. Weniusek Logistics is in early talks to buy Holethax Freight for about $345.6 million.

Quarterly Planning Note — Q2

Finance team: the Thornbury Mutual policy renews in May. Budget an 8% premium increase and a one-off broker fee. Cover now includes the Dellport warehouse extension. Please reconcile the prior-year claims reserve before sign-off and hold contingency unchanged. The confidential note on business plans is set out below.

management briefing: Headcount on the Belix team goes from 60 to 93 by the end of November. Gross margin on Belix came in at 23 percent against a plan of 47 percent.